Office Receptionist
Location: Austin, TX

Job: Full-time (3 13-hour shift)

Are you someone who enjoys connecting with clients/customers? Then this opportunity is for you! Serenity is seeking a receptionist for our University Park, TX office; to join our team and drive success within our clinic. The position is customer-focused, requiring excellent communication and interpersonal skills to provide exceptional experience for our clients. Your attention to detail and proactive approach will contribute to a smooth and seamless client journey, leaving a lasting positive impression on everyone who visits our clinic. 

Trigger Warning: Working with suicidal patients, listening to trauma from PTSD patients, and having responsibility to support these patients may be triggering for some people.

Perks at Serenity 

  • Career Advancement Opportunity
  • Competitive Wages 
  • Medical, Vision, and Dental Insurance (Serenity Covers 90% of your insurance premium)
  • Paid Time Off
  • 10 Major Holidays Off
  • 401k
  • Employee Referral Program 

Responsibilities

  • Update and verify customer information upon each visit.
  • Help customers feel valued by creating rapport, remembering their names, their interests, and stories.
  • Answer questions, address worries, respect boundaries, and be sensitive to each person’s individual challenges.
  • Ensure positive customer experience by providing support and compassion.
  • Rotate through other various office tasks throughout the day.

Qualifications

  • High School Diploma/ GED.
  • Excellent verbal and written communication, basic math skills.
  • Proven ability to multitask in a fast-paced environment.
  • 1+ year of full-time customer service experience, reception, or personal customer service industry.
